I'm Meg. I'm a neurodivergent mother, writer, somatic practitioner, trauma-informed facilitator and equine interaction experience professional. I support socially conscious humans to recover from burnout and contribute to our cultural regeneration through parenting, business, activism and the creative arts. 

My work and words draw on the influences of somatic experiencing, nature connection, trauma recovery, social justice, yoga, mindful self compassion, eco-somatics, deep ecology, intersectional feminism & animal-assisted interactions. 

I'm working toward a world where diverse folks feel valued and valuable, where we steward our resources wisely and where we heal the disconnection with nature, within our bodies and with each other.

Somatic coaching supports reconnection and regeneration by centering the wisdom and process of the body. Drawing on practices and processes from somatics, mindfulness, yoga, coaching & compassionate enquiry, my approach is trauma-informed, diversity friendly, neuro-affirming and client-led. I support clients with: career & purpose; regenerative business support;  burnout recovery; nervous system regeneration and stress reduction; shifting shame; building relational safety; sustainable activism; creativity and authentic expression. 

I am fully insured and sessions may be able to be claimed via NDIS. 

My qualifications include: Master of Public Health (Behaviour Change); Master of Gender and Development;  Bachelor of International Studies; Hatha Yoga Teacher; Yin Yoga Teacher; Pre and Postnatal Yoga Teacher; Restorative Yoga Teacher; Mindfulness Teacher; Circle Facilitator;  Somatics and Social Justice Practitioner; Resilience Toolkit; EQUUSOMA Horse Human Trauma Recovery Level 2 Student; Equine Interaction Experience Practitioner.
